I went to the local Curtis compressor dealer and the guy didn't hesitate. He ID'd the compressor as a Campbell Hausfeld! I guess that makes sense since the tank is a Melben, who now makes tanks for CH.
Anyway, he gave me a source for parts here in Houston. I described the compressor to the lady and she said, yes they have that reed valve assembly. Come and get it.
Sure enough, they had one. It wasn't cheap though - $110! Plus $12 each for two gaskets. The guys at the shop said that pump was bulletproof though. They said they rebuild those and sell them with exchange for $650. A comparable new one from CH goes for $1200! So this is worth a couple hundred to freshen it up.
BTW Marv, they also have rings and bearings. So I'm going to clean it up, paint it CH blue, run it and see how it pumps up. If I hear any weird noises, I'll go back in and rework the bottom end.
